Add a new generator for JS → Zig bindings. The bulk of the conversion is done in C++, after which the data is transformed into an FFI-safe representation, passed to Zig, and then finally transformed into idiomatic Zig types. In its current form, the new bindings generator supports: * Signed and unsigned integers * Floats (plus a “finite” variant that disallows NaN and infinities) * Strings * ArrayBuffer (accepts ArrayBuffer, TypedArray, or DataView) * Blob * Optional types * Nullable types (allows null, whereas Optional only allows undefined) * Arrays * User-defined string enumerations * User-defined unions (fields can optionally be named to provide a better experience in Zig) * Null and undefined, for use in unions (can more efficiently represent optional/nullable unions than wrapping a union in an optional) * User-defined dictionaries (arbitrary key-value pairs; expects a JS object and parses it into a struct) * Default values for dictionary members * Alternative names for dictionary members (e.g., to support both `serverName` and `servername` without taking up twice the space) * Descriptive error messages * Automatic `fromJS` functions in Zig for dictionaries * Automatic `deinit` functions for the generated Zig types Although this bindings generator has many features not present in `bindgen.ts`, it does not yet implement all of `bindgen.ts`'s functionality, so for the time being, it has been named `bindgenv2`, and its configuration is specified in `.bindv2.ts` files. Once all `bindgen.ts`'s functionality has been incorporated, it will be renamed. This PR ports `SSLConfig` to use the new bindings generator; see `SSLConfig.bindv2.ts`.
